The second wave of the Velvet airdrop is now live on Binance Alpha. Users need at least 242 Binance Alpha Points and must spend 15 Points to claim 400 VELVET tokens. The event operates on a first-come, first-served basis starting at 10:00 UTC. Claims must be confirmed within 24 hours or rewards are forfeited. If the full pool remains unclaimed, the required score drops by 5 points every five minutes.

Project Overview and Key Metrics

Velvet is positioned as a DeFAI operating system, enabling users to manage onchain research, trading, and portfolio strategies from a single interface. Its app is live on BNB Chain, Base, Solana, Ethereum, and Sonic, with over 100,000 active users. A standout feature is the AI Co-Pilot, which uses natural language to help discover, analyze, and execute trades. The platform also allows individuals and institutions to create tokenized DeFi strategies, resulting in more than 10,000 vaults.

VELVET Token Allocation

According to the whitepaper, the token allocation is: Team & Advisors 20%, Foundation Treasury 18.3%, Ecosystem & Community 17.5%, Early Backers 14.9%, Future Listings & Marketing 7%, Growth Fund 5%, Airdrop & Staking 5%, Liquidity Provision 5%. The current airdrop draws from the community allocation.

Market Performance and Price Action

VELVET is trading around $0.0752, down more than 10% in the last 24 hours. CoinMarketCap data shows trading volume jumped over 37% to approximately $6.8 million, a classic sign of selling pressure. The token is already listed on exchanges like PancakeSwap, Binance Alpha, Bitget, Gate, KuCoin, MEXC, BingX, and Kraken, but not yet on Binance's main exchange. Traders are watching for potential full Binance listing news.
